This was a decent place to grab a quick sandwich at lunch time, and the prices were fairly reasonable.  The biggest draw for me initially was their claim to have ""hand crafted beers.""  This restaurant does NOT brew it's own beer, according to the server they hadn't since she had been working there (just over a year.)  They did offer beer, however it was your basic bottled domestics you would find at any run of the mill restaurant or convenience store.  Definitely go if you want a good quick bite... but don't expect amazing beer selection.
Pros:  Good, decently priced food.
Cons:  Claims to have good hand crafted beers were false.
                        
more